Comprehending Panel Refurbishment Services
Panel refurbishment describes the process of bring back control panels, electrical panels, and other associated devices to their initial condition, or improving them beyond their initial functionality. This can include repair, replacement of elements, updating technology, and ensuring compliance with safety standards.
Advantages of Panel Refurbishment
Taking part in panel refurbishment offers different advantages, including:
Cost Efficiency: Refurbishing panels can be significantly more economical than replacing them completely. It enables companies to save resources while ensuring functionality.
Extended Lifespan: Regular refurbishment can extend the life of panel devices, minimizing the requirement for regular overhauls.
Safety Compliance: Outdated panels may not satisfy present safety requirements. Refurbishment guarantees that these panels are certified with regulations, consequently improving workplace safety.
Upgraded Technology: Technological improvements occur quickly, suggesting older panels can gain from contemporary parts and systems that improve effectiveness.
Reduced Downtime: Efficient refurbishment processes lessen operational downtime, causing much better performance.

The frequency of refurbishment depends on various elements, consisting of usage, environment, and the kind of devices. However, a basic standard is to assess panels every 5-10 years or as needed based upon efficiency concerns.
Can all components be reconditioned?
While numerous components can be successfully refurbished, some, such as out-of-date or badly harmed circuit boards, may require replacement. Each case must be evaluated separately for cost-effectiveness.
Is there an industry requirement for refurbishment?
Yes, there are market requirements and codes of practice, such as those set by the National Electrical Manufacturers Association (NEMA) and the Institute of Electrical and Electronics Engineers (IEEE), that supply standards for panel refurbishment.
